  • This one is on request of subscriber Keon Stout. The hall of the mountain king is a piece of the Peer Gynt suite, composed after a play of Hendrik Ibsen.
    It sets the stage where Peer Gynt enters the hall of the mountain king which upsets the crowd of trolls, goblins and gnomes, singing:
    Slay him! The Christian man's son has seduced
    the fairest maid of the Mountain King!
    Slay him! Slay him!
    May I hack him on the fingers?
    May I tug him by the hair?
    Hu, hey, let me bite him in the haunches!
    Shall he be boiled into broth and bree to me
    Shall he roast on a spit or be browned in a stewpan?
    Ice to your blood, friends!
    The iconic theme expresses tension and fear so well that it is used in all kinds pop music, video games and movies.
